#CCABC7 Hex Color Code
#CCABC7
The Hexadecimal Color #CCABC7 is a contrast shade of Silver. #CCABC7 RGB value is rgb(204, 171, 199). RGB Color Model of #CCABC7 consists of 80% red, 67% green and 78% blue. HSL color Mode of #CCABC7 has 309°(degrees) Hue, 24% Saturation and 74% Lightness. #CCABC7 color has an wavelength of 425.44444n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CCABC7 is #FFCCCC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CCABC7 is #CAC. The Closest Color to #CCABC7 is #C0C0C0. Official Name of #CCABC7 Hex Code is Lilac.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CCABC7 is 0 Cyan 16 Magenta 2 Yellow 20 Black and #CCABC7 CMY is 0, 16, 2.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CCABC7
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.
The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.
The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.
The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
